Which of the following features is used to identify a male cockroach from a female cockroach?

Options

(a) Presence of anal cerci
(b) Forewings with darker tegmina
(c) Presence of caudal styles
(d) Presence of a boat shaped sternum on the 9th abdominal segment

Correct Answer:

Presence of caudal styles

Explanation:

Males bear a pair of short, thread like anal styles which are absent in females.Anal/caudal styles arise from 9th abdominal segment in male cockroach.
